Clinical perspective, offered as context rather than as advice.

Compounding pharmacy response time test for compounded supply: I email customer service at odd hours to test responsiveness. A pharmacy that can't answer questions promptly is a red flag.

My current pharmacy: average response time 2 hours. They answered my questions about storage conditions thoroughly and professionally.

Communication quality is a proxy for operational quality. A pharmacy that communicates well is likely manufacturing well too.
